Anas Fayyad Qarman: “Great transformations have taken place in Uzbekistan”
18:19 / 2024-05-14

The Asian Women’s Forum continues in Samarkand.

Representatives of governments, parliaments, international organizations, the media, and active women from the country attend the event.

Anas Fayyad Qarman, UNDP Resident Representative a.i. in Uzbekistan, admitted that the country has undergone significant transformations in recent years in all areas.

“The economic opportunities of women have been expanded, and their participation in the political sphere has been intensified”, says Anas Fayyad Qarman. “President Shavkat Mirziyoyev and the government of Uzbekistan are implementing extensive strategic initiatives to improve benefits for access to financial and credit resources. Increasing quotas for women in political activities, parliaments, administration, and other spheres indicates irreversible reforms in Uzbekistan regarding gender equality. The UNDP is ready to cooperate with Uzbekistan and support its efforts in this direction”.
